Q: Is 644,724 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 644,724 is not a prime number.

Why is 644,724 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 644724 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 9 12 18 36 17,909 35,818 53,727 71,636 107,454 161,181 214,908 322,362 and 644,724, with no remainder.

Since 644,724 cannot be divided by just 1 and 644,724, it is not a prime number.
